Parts And Functions Of Microscope. A compound microscope has a base, a pillar, an arm, a stage, a diaphragm, a nosepiece, a body tube, and optical lenses. Microscopes are essential scientific instruments that magnify and illuminate tiny objects, enabling detailed observation of microscopic structures. Microscope, instrument that produces enlarged images of small objects, allowing the observer an exceedingly close view of minute structures at a scale. A simple microscope has a double convex lens, a base, a tube, an eyepiece, and objective lenses.
